“I Love You” was the third single released by Swiss electronic band Yello. The song was taken from the bands third studio album You Gotta Say Yes to Another Excess in 1983. The album was also the last to feature founding member Carlos Peron. “I Love You” peaked at #41 on the UK singles chart while in the US the single barely reached the Billboard Hot 100 peaking at #103.

U.S. CHART HISTORY:
Year | Single | Chart | Position |
---|---|---|---|
1983 | I Love You | U.S. Billboard Bubbling Under Hot 100 | #103 |
1983 | I Love You | U.S. Billboard Hot Dance Music/Club Play | #16 |
